Living in LA, we have many choices if adding some new Gucci to your collection is a 2021 goal. There are Gucci stores at the Beverly Center, Topanga and South Coast Plaza malls, and smaller, curated Gucci boutiques at Bloomingdales' (earn Bloomingdales' Loyalist points on the purchase) and other high end department stores. There are even "outlet" Gucci shops at Camarillo and Cabazon (beware the dreaded direct-to-outlet merch). But for the full experience, especially when treating yourself like this, there's no substitute for the Gucci flagship shop in Beverly Hills (complete with its own restaurant on top). Gucci has changed its look many times in recent years, thanks to some awesome creative directors (the current vibe is very 1960's and there is a brand new collaboration with The North Face). It's fun to see those collections in spaces devoted to the brand. The store is beautiful and jaw-dropping. In these pandemic conditions, guests are assigned a sales associate upon entering, who will stay with you, discreetly, while you shop. If possible, ask for Mina -- she's just awesome; if it is gettable, she will get it for you. While Gucci items don't go on sale, there's a certain pride in the craftsmanship and quality and distinctive look that can justify the splurge. Because collections come and go, with the exception of a few classics, things you see today in Gucci are probably not going to be around next season. Belts, ties, wallets, bags, shoes, slides -- these things never get old. Clothing is at the highest of price points, but those pieces without the GG logo everywhere are so classy and understated.
